ABBA singer Agnetha Faltskog has returned to the recording studio to work on her first original material in 25 years.

The Swedish star is working on a new record, which will feature her first newly-penned songs since 1987. She last released a disc in 2004, which was a collection of 1960s covers.

The reclusive star has teamed up with Jorgen Elofsson, the man who wrote Britney Spears' hits Crazy and Sometimes.

A spokesperson for the singer says, "It's true, she's gone into the studio again."
